    This tutorial can be used together with dagets tutorial. Its a way of adding parts that have to be "invisible", like hair, teeth, ... In this tutorial i will show u how its done. I would like to thank Kallyana to give me a fast explonation, of how its done.


    First of all load your monster in 3ds max 8 (same as dagets tutorial)




    This animal exists in 2 meshes, so it has 2 textures. I always start with the part that doesn't has opacity, but it doesn't really matter. So now i will select the part that doesn't need opacity.




    Now drag the texture on the mesh u selected. (see picture)




    Now select the next mesh part, this one needs opacity, so the teeth, moan, tail, ... The white is the part i selected.



    Now click the material editor (see picture)




    Now drag the second texture on the first ball (see picture)




    After that u can see a word named opacity, with a button next to it. Click that button




    Now a new window should have opened, there u have to select mtl editor, where your texture will be located select your texture and press ok.




    Select instance and press ok again.




    Now scroll down, u will see "mono channel output" select Alpha there.
    U will also see "RGB Channel Output" select Alpha as Gray
    (See picture, and just do the same)




    Now u have to drag that ball on your second mesh part, and thats it.





    Now you added opacity to your pets.

    for those of you using a newer version of 3ds max 9, 2012, 2014 or 2015..DO NOT PUT ALPHA AS GREY.. otherwise the whole thing will be textured grey.. this only works with max 8
